What happens if a problem remains open for longer than 90 minutes?

When a problem remains open for longer than 90 minutes in Dynatrace, no new events will be merged into it. This behavior is designed to ensure that issues that have persisted for an extended period are clearly defined and not affected by additional events that may complicate their diagnosis or resolution.

Continuing to merge events into a problem can lead to confusion and make it difficult for the operations team to assess the situation accurately. Therefore, after the 90-minute threshold, the system treats the issue as separate from any new events that occur, preserving the integrity of the original problem for investigation and resolution. This procedure allows for better tracking and management of service disruptions or performance issues.
